gpt4 book ai didi

java - 使用无状态 Bean 和 DI 代替 POJO 和静态方法有什么优势

转载 作者:行者123 更新时间:2023-12-04 06:16:21 25 4
gpt4 key购买 nike

为什么使用无状态 bean 和依赖注入(inject)而不是使用静态方法的简单 pojo 会有好处?换句话说,EJB 的优势仅仅是因为底层容器的好处,如线程、事务等吗?

最佳答案

具有一堆静态方法的 POJO 不能轻易地模拟出来以测试依赖于它的代码,而无状态单例则可以。

关于java - 使用无状态 Bean 和 DI 代替 POJO 和静态方法有什么优势,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7193180/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com